The scope of legal protection for listed buildings

This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.

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.

For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details

VICTORIA ROAD 1. 5411 (South Side) Rodwell Hall ST 8658 10/393

II

2. Large irregular mid C19 mansion built for Mr Hayward. Gothic Renaissance and early C19 elements mixed. 2 storeys and attic. Coursed and dressed stone. Tiled roofs with fishscale bands. Many gables and gargoyles. Occasional pinnacles. The south front has central shaped gable with monogram "CH" with a lion above. Projecting gabled break to right. Lower 2 storey Gothic pavilion to left, also projecting with belfry; 2 paired lancets on 1st floor and corbelled chimney. 2 storey bay on return to west. Large 2 storey canted bay to right with 1+4+1 windows: 4 centred arch headed lights with moulded heads; decorated parapet. The north front has 5 gables at various levels of projection and a polygonal French Renaissance type staircase tower with cusped windows, an openwork parapet and a small steeple to right. Projecting slightly later (1878) Porte Cochere: Gothic with foiled open parapet, pinnacles, shield in gable; ribvaulted inside. Interior: a low pointed arch with dog-tooth in hall and Italianate door pieces. Fine ceiling in drawing room, stiff leaf corbels to arches on side walls. Pendant ceiling in dining room. Hand painted tiles of nymphs etc in lobby to Porte Cochere. Now divided into 3 houses.
